FAQ's of C Type Thermocouple sensors:
Q: How accurate are the C Type Thermocouple sensors for industrial use?
A: The sensors provide precise temperature measurement with a high accuracy of 0.5% of the reading and a resolution of 0.1C, making them suitable for reliable monitoring in critical industrial processes.
Q: What applications are best suited for these thermocouples?
A: These sensors are perfect for high-temperature environments such as furnaces, kilns, crystal growth, and other process monitoring in metallurgy, ceramics, and research laboratories.

Q: How are the thermocouples protected mechanically and electrically?
A: They offer optional stainless steel armour for mechanical protection and comply with IP65 standards (with proper enclosures), ensuring durability and resistance to environmental factors.
